Makipagsulatan (en. Correspond)
ma-ki-pag-su-la-tan
Meaning & Definition
EnglishTagalog
verb
This means to exchange letters or messages with someone.
Let's correspond to maintain communication.
Makipagsulatan tayo upang mapanatili ang ugnayan.
The process of sending and receiving letters.
He enjoys corresponding with his friends abroad.
Mahilig siyang makipagsulatan sa kanyang mga kaibigan sa ibang bansa.
Etymology
Derived from the word 'sulat' which means to write and 'maki' which means to participate.
